Zero Abortions in Arkansas for 2023: A Pro-Life Victory

(National Catholic Register. Adriana Azarian).

The Arkansas Department of Health (ADH) released its yearly report on induced abortions, recording no abortions in the state in 2023.  Following the landmark Dobbs v. Jackson decision in 2022, Arkansas law prohibited abortion in all cases except to save the life of the mother. Prior to the Dobbs decision, the ADH reported around 3,200 abortions on average each year. Arkansas is one of 14 states with a “total ban” on abortion. “It’s the constant teaching of the Church that abortion is always gravely immoral, and we know it’s never medically necessary, so we do welcome that report,” said Catherine Phillips, director of Respect Life in the Diocese of Little Rock.
